Output ef52ecb8a5c05f775cd31d1c76fa1c043bf1eb5080944093658edd0852e16302:1

value
374035574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0cd9f621d5948a7b4e247277f3a8f30e1ebbfb1 OP_EQUAL
address
3Lj4oMQGRcx3QDHLV7Dhw1XW3NYVs8Estd
transaction
ef52ecb8a5c05f775cd31d1c76fa1c043bf1eb5080944093658edd0852e16302
spent
true